This video tutorial explains how to find a common denominator for fractions with unlike denominators using area models. It begins with an introduction to fractions, highlighting the importance of numerators and denominators. The tutorial addresses common misconceptions about fractions and demonstrates how to use area models to find common denominators. By dividing area models into equal parts, the video shows how to rename fractions with a common denominator, making them easier to compare and understand.
